Google will prevent climate change deniers from making money from ads
CNN
Google is cracking down on the ability of climate change deniers to make money off its platforms and to spread climate misinformation through advertisements.
The company said Thursday it will no longer allow advertising to appear alongside "content that contradicts well-established scientific consensus around the existence and causes of climate change." Google (GOOG) will also prohibit advertisements that deny the reality of climate change.
The policy, which goes into effect next month, applies to any content on YouTube and other Google platforms that refers "to climate change as a hoax or a scam," as well as denials that "greenhouse gas emissions or human activity contribute to climate change."
